48 of state’s top high school nordic skiers off to Easterns in Maine

From left, Clara Cousins, Olivia Cannon, Julia Schiantarelli, and Lewis Nottonson will be competing in Nordic ski championship races Thursday in Maine.

A team of 48 of the state’s best Nordic skiers will represent Massachusetts at the Eastern High School Championships at Presque Isle, Maine, Thursday through Sunday.

Girls’ MIAA state champion Lincoln-Sudbury has four on the team, including Clara Cousins, Phoebe Seltzer, Talia Seltzer, and Claire Telfer. Other EMass girls competing are Wayland’s Hannah Brigham, Dover-Sherborn’s Olivia Cannon and Caroline Repetti, Acton-Boxborough’s Liza Dawley and Mary Lagunowich, Newton South’s Sophie MacArthur, Newton North’s Julia Schiantarelli and Carina Wallack, Wellesley’s Rebecca Smith, and Concord-Carlisle’s Meg Yoder.

The boys’ team includes Wayland’s Eli Bucher; Needham’s Chris Koziel; Concord-Carlisle’s Max laChance, Jacob Meyerson, and Hank Yoder; Belmont Hill’s Ian Meyer and John Power; Acton-Boxborough’s Lewis Nottonson; Westford’s Trevor Owens and Sean Skahen; and Newton South’s William Rhatigan.
